Salut, pasionaților de Linux și, în special, de robustul Slackware! Știm cu toții că această distribuție este un bastion al controlului și al simplității curate, dar uneori, sarcini aparent banale, precum obținerea unei conexiuni la Internet, pot părea intimidante pentru cei mai puțin familiarizați. Ai fost vreodată în situația în care ai instalat proaspăt Slackware și primul gând a fost: „Cum mă conectez acum la lumea digitală?” Ei bine, ești în locul potrivit! Acest material este creat pentru a demitifica procesul, arătându-ți cum să configurezi un dispozitiv de rețea în doar câteva momente, oferind în același timp soluții și pentru scenariile mai complexe. Pregătește-te să te cufunzi în universul online cu minim efort! 🚀
De ce Slackware? Și Promisiunea „5 Minute”
Slackware este adesea perceput ca o distribuție pentru „veterani” sau „adevărați hackeri”. Într-adevăr, îți oferă o libertate absolută și un control total asupra sistemului tău, dar asta nu înseamnă că totul trebuie să fie dificil. Dimpotrivă, abordarea sa „keep it simple” face ca multe operațiuni să fie surprinzător de directe odată ce înțelegi fundamentele. Promisiunea „5 minute” este realistă pentru majoritatea tipurilor de conexiuni, în special cele prin cablu Ethernet, care reprezintă standardul actual în majoritatea gospodăriilor. Pentru scenarii ce implică stick-uri USB sau conexiuni wireless mai complexe, timpul poate varia, dar îți voi oferi toate informațiile necesare pentru a naviga și prin acele ape. 🧭
Înainte de a Începe: Pregătiri Esențiale
Înainte să ne apucăm de treabă, asigură-te că ai la îndemână câteva lucruri:
- Acces Root: Pentru orice operațiune de configurare a sistemului, vei avea nevoie de drepturi de superutilizator. Folosește comanda
su -
și introdu parola de root. - Cunoștințe de Bază Linux: Familiaritatea cu linia de comandă este un avantaj.
- Hardware Disponibil: Asigură-te că ai cablul Ethernet conectat corect la echipamentul de rețea (router, ONT) și la placa ta de rețea. Dacă folosești un stick USB, introdu-l într-un port disponibil.
- Sursă de Documentare: Ești deja aici! Dar, o conexiune secundară la Internet (pe telefon, alt PC) poate fi utilă pentru a căuta drivere specifice, dacă este cazul.
Acum că suntem pregătiți, să explorăm diversele modalități de a te conecta. 🌐
Tipuri de Dispozitive de Rețea și Conexiuni
Lumea conexiunilor la Internet este vastă, iar tipul de echipament pe care îl folosești dictează pașii necesari. Iată cele mai comune variante:
1. Conexiunea prin Cablu Ethernet (Router/Modem Fibra Optică) – Scenariul 5 Minute! 🚀
Aceasta este cea mai răspândită și, fără îndoială, cea mai simplă metodă de a obține acces la Internet pe Slackware. Majoritatea routerelor moderne (care includ funcționalitate de modem pentru ADSL/fibra optică) oferă adrese IP prin DHCP (Dynamic Host Configuration Protocol) automat.
Pași de Configurare:
- Conectează Fizic: Asigură-te că un cablu Ethernet este bine înfipt între portul LAN al calculatorului tău și unul dintre porturile LAN ale routerului/modemului.
- Identifică Interfața: Deschide un terminal și tastează:
ip link show
Vei vedea o listă de interfețe de rețea. Cel mai probabil, interfața ta Ethernet va fi numităeth0
sauenpXsY
(unde X și Y sunt numere). Pentru acest exemplu, vom presupune că esteeth0
. - Activează Interfața:
ip link set eth0 up
- Obține o Adresă IP (DHCP):
dhclient eth0
Dacă serverul DHCP al routerului funcționează corect (ceea ce este norma), ar trebui să primești o adresă IP în câteva secunde. - Testează Conexiunea:
ping google.com
Dacă vezi răspunsuri, felicitări! Ești online! 🎉
În cazul în care dhclient
nu este preinstalat (ceea ce este rar pe o instalare completă de Slackware), poți încerca udhcpc eth0
, sau va trebui să instalezi pachetul dhcpcd
de pe media de instalare sau prin alte metode (de exemplu, de pe un stick USB preîncărcat cu pachete). Dar, în general, dhclient
ar trebui să fie prezent. Această procedură durează sub 5 minute. ⏳
2. Conexiunea Wireless (Wi-Fi) – Un Pas în Plus 📶
Multe dispozitive de rețea moderne includ și funcționalitate Wi-Fi. Conectarea la o rețea wireless pe Slackware implică puțin mai multă muncă decât Ethernet, dar este perfect realizabilă.
Pași de Configurare:
- Identifică Adaptorul Wireless:
ip link show
sauiwconfig
Vei vedea o interfață precumwlan0
sauwlpXsY
. - Activează Interfața:
ip link set wlan0 up
- Scanează Rețele Disponibile:
iwlist wlan0 scan | grep ESSID
Notează numele rețelei (SSID) la care vrei să te conectezi. - Conectează-te la Rețea (WPA/WPA2): Majoritatea rețelelor folosesc WPA/WPA2. Pentru a te conecta, vei folosi
wpa_supplicant
.
Creează un fișier de configurare (ex:/etc/wpa_supplicant.conf
):
wpa_passphrase "NumeRetea" "ParolaRetea" > /etc/wpa_supplicant.conf
Apoi, porneștewpa_supplicant
în fundal:
wpa_supplicant -B -i wlan0 -c /etc/wpa_supplicant.conf
- Obține o Adresă IP:
dhclient wlan0
- Testează Conexiunea:
ping google.com
Alternativ, poți utiliza netconfig
(un script specific Slackware) pentru o configurare ghidată sau, dacă ai instalat un mediu desktop complet, NetworkManager poate simplifica mult acest proces, oferind o interfață grafică. Totuși, filozofia Slackware te încurajează să înțelegi ce se întâmplă „sub capotă”. ⚙️
3. Conexiunea prin USB (3G/4G/5G Dongle) – O Provocare Accesibilă 📱
Conectarea unui modem USB, adesea un stick de Internet mobil, este puțin mai complexă, deoarece necesită gestionarea dispozitivului și, uneori, schimbarea modului său de operare (de la stocare la modem).
Pași de Configurare:
- Identifică Dispozitivul USB: Introdu stick-ul USB și tastează:
lsusb
Caută o intrare care să semene cu numele producătorului dispozitivului tău. Notează ID-ul vendorului și al produsului (ex:12d1:1001
). - Verifică pentru usb_modeswitch: Multe dongle-uri se prezintă inițial ca un CD-ROM (pentru instalarea driverelor pe Windows) și trebuie comutate în modul modem.
usb_modeswitch
este utilitarul care face acest lucru. Pe Slackware, acesta este disponibil în general. Verifică-l cuwhich usb_modeswitch
. Dacă nu este instalat, va trebui să îl obții de pe un mirror Slackware sau să îl compilezi manual. - Comută Dispozitivul (dacă este necesar):
Dacă este nevoie de comutare, vei rula o comandă de genul:
usb_modeswitch -v 12d1 -p 1001 -V 12d1 -P 1003 -M "55534243123456780000000000000011062000000100000000000000000000"
(Acesta este un exemplu. Valorile reale depind de modelul tău de modem. Consultă baza de dateusb_modeswitch
pentru configurația specifică).
Dacă nu ești sigur, caută pe Internet „usb_modeswitch [model_tau_modem]”. - Configurare cu wvdial:
wvdial
este o unealtă excelentă pentru a gestiona conexiunile dial-up (inclusiv 3G/4G/5G).
Mai întâi, editează fișierul de configurare/etc/wvdial.conf
. Poți rulawvdialconf
pentru a-ți genera o bază, dar cel mai bine este să o editezi manual.
Un exemplu simplificat pentru o rețea mobilă:
[Dialer Defaults] Modem = /dev/ttyUSB0 # Sau ttyUSB1, ttyUSB2... verifică dmesg după conectarea modemului Baud = 460800 Init = ATZ Init2 = ATQ0 V1 E1 S0=0 &C1 &D2 +FCLASS=0 ISDN = 0 Modem Type = Analog Modem Phone = *99# # Sau *99***1# sau un alt număr specific operatorului tău Username = {utilizatorul_tau_mobil} # Poate fi "goana" sau gol Password = {parola_ta_mobila} # Poate fi "goana" sau gol New PPPD = yes
Parametrii
Phone
,Username
șiPassword
sunt specifici operatorului tău mobil și planului tău de date. Adesea,Username
șiPassword
pot fi lăsate goale sau setate la „goana” sau „internet”. Dispozitivul/dev/ttyUSBx
este portul serial virtual creat de modemul USB. Poți afla care este cel corect verificânddmesg | grep ttyUSB
după ce ai introdus dispozitivul. - Conectează-te:
wvdial
Ar trebui să vezi o serie de mesaje care indică stabilirea conexiunii PPP. Odată conectat, vei fi online! - Deconectează-te: Apasă
Ctrl+C
în terminalul unde ruleazăwvdial
.
Pentru o gestionare mai avansată a conexiunilor mobile, poți explora și ModemManager, dar acesta este, de obicei, integrat în medii desktop mai bogate și nu face parte din instalația minimală de Slackware. 🔧
Rezolvarea Problemelor Comune (Troubleshooting) ⚠️
Chiar și cel mai bine intenționat ghid poate întâmpina obstacole. Iată câteva probleme frecvente și soluțiile lor:
- Nu primesc adresă IP (DHCP):
- Verifică dacă cablul Ethernet este bine conectat.
- Asigură-te că routerul tău este pornit și funcționează.
- Încearcă să reactivezi interfața:
ip link set eth0 down; ip link set eth0 up
. - Verifică
dmesg
pentru erori legate de placa de rețea. - Dacă ești pe o mașină virtuală, asigură-te că adaptorul de rețea este configurat corect (Bridge, NAT).
- Ping-ul către google.com eșuează, dar primesc IP:
- Probleme DNS: Verifică fișierul
/etc/resolv.conf
. Ar trebui să conțină rânduri de genulnameserver 8.8.8.8
(Google DNS) sau adresa routerului tău.dhclient
ar trebui să actualizeze automat acest fișier. Poți încerca să adaugi manualnameserver 8.8.8.8
șinameserver 8.8.4.4
. - Firewall: Este posibil ca un firewall (iptables) să blocheze traficul. Pe o instalare nouă de Slackware, acest lucru este puțin probabil, dar merită verificat.
- Probleme DNS: Verifică fișierul
- Modemul USB nu este recunoscut sau nu comută:
- Verifică ieșirea
lsusb
șidmesg
cu atenție după introducerea modemului. Caută mesaje de eroare sau indicatoare că dispozitivul a fost detectat. - Asigură-te că
usb_modeswitch
este instalat și că folosești parametrii corecți pentru modemul tău. - Încearcă un alt port USB.
- Verifică ieșirea
- Conexiunea Wi-Fi nu se stabilește:
- Verifică
dmesg
pentru probleme cu driverele wireless. Unele adaptoare necesită firmware suplimentar. - Asigură-te că parola rețelei Wi-Fi este corectă și că SSID-ul este exact.
- Poți încerca să utilizezi
iwconfig wlan0 essid "NumeRetea" key "ParolaRetea"
pentru rețele WEP (nerecomandat din motive de securitate) sau configurații simple fără parolă.
- Verifică
Opinie Personală: De Ce Simplitatea Slackware Contează (Bazată pe Experiență) 💡
Am folosit numeroase distribuții Linux de-a lungul anilor, de la cele ultra-simplificate la cele incredibil de complexe. Ceea ce mă atrage constant la Slackware, chiar și în contextul unei sarcini aparent banale precum conectarea la Internet, este filosofia sa fundamentală: transparența. În loc să te bazezi pe straturi și straturi de abstracție, Slackware te forțează (într-un sens bun) să înțelegi cum funcționează lucrurile la nivel de bază. Faptul că trebuie să rulezi manual ip link set eth0 up
și dhclient eth0
nu este o povară, ci o lecție. Aceste comenzi sunt exact ceea ce ar face și un script automatizat în spatele unei interfețe grafice, dar aici, tu ești cel care deține controlul. Această abordare dezvoltă o înțelegere mai profundă a sistemului de operare și te transformă într-un utilizator de Linux mai competent. Nu ești doar un simplu consumator de tehnologie, ci un administrator și un creator al propriei tale experiențe digitale. Această mentalitate, deși necesită un efort inițial mai mare, pe termen lung îți oferă o libertate și o flexibilitate inegalabile, permițându-ți să rezolvi probleme pe care alți utilizatori le-ar ignora sau ar aștepta un patch. Este o investiție în cunoștințe, nu doar în funcționalitate.
Concluzie: O Lume de Posibilități Deschise 🌍
Așa cum am văzut, conectarea la Internet pe Linux Slackware nu este un mit sau o sarcină descurajantă, ci o operațiune directă, mai ales în cazul conexiunilor Ethernet. Chiar și pentru dispozitivele wireless sau modemurile USB, cu puțină documentare și înțelegere a instrumentelor de bază, poți fi online în scurt timp. Această distribuție, prin natura sa minimală și directă, te încurajează să explorezi și să înveți, transformând fiecare provocare într-o oportunitate de a-ți aprofunda cunoștințele. Acum că ești conectat, poți începe să-ți construiești mediul de lucru ideal, să instalezi software-ul preferat și să te bucuri de stabilitatea și performanța pe care ți le oferă Slackware. Bun venit în lumea online! ✨